POSITION SUMMARY

The Human Resources Business Partner (HRBP) serves as a strategic partner to business leaders, providing comprehensive HR support and guidance to drive organizational success. The HRBP will collaborate with leadership to implement HR initiatives, address employee relations concerns, and ensure alignment between HR practices and business goals.

 

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S

  • Partner with senior leadership to align HR strategies with business objectives.
  • Advise business leaders on talent management, organizational design, and workforce planning.
  • Provide guidance on employee relations issues and resolve conflicts to maintain a positive work environment.
  • Assist in the recruitment process by identifying hiring needs and collaborating with hiring managers.
  • Develop and implement leadership development programs to support employee growth.
  • Promote a culture of continuous learning by advising on training and career development.
  • Ensure effective performance management practices, including goal setting and feedback.
  • Assist in the creation and execution of performance improvement plans when necessary.
  • Analyze HR metrics and provide insights to support data-driven decision-making.
  • Ensure compliance with labor laws, regulations, and company policies.
  • Update and communicate HR policies and procedures to ensure consistency across the organization.
  • Collaborate with Centers of Excellence (COEs) to implement specialized HR programs, such as compensation, benefits, learning and development, and talent acquisition.

SCOPE AND COMPLEXITY

  • This role requires the HRBP to manage a diverse range of HR activities across multiple locations in various states, with the ability to influence at all levels of the organization. The complexity lies in balancing both strategic initiatives and day-to-day HR operations, ensuring alignment with the company’s goals while addressing varying employee needs and business challenges. The HRBP must navigate complex employee relations situations and drive change management efforts in a fast-paced environment.
